Transaction d72f66febf93d1032008bc7cb3e1a1b9c4e980e4fb477f494ffdd7b26473d203

1 Input
2 Outputs
  • d72f66febf93d1032008bc7cb3e1a1b9c4e980e4fb477f494ffdd7b26473d203:0
  • value  3198290582
    address  1BLBZhGN5gcVkaELsaZjFULJvHxM8NpjHk
  • d72f66febf93d1032008bc7cb3e1a1b9c4e980e4fb477f494ffdd7b26473d203:1
  • value  5900000
    address  1Fchi8PKRMGV5QbfFXsNHVaiiJAYzST3ih